Asian Media Group Joins The Ozone Project

The Ozone Project has announced a new partnership with Asian Media Group which will see the publisher’s consumer websites including Eastern Eye, Garavi Gujarat and Asian Times become part of Ozone’s media portfolio.

In addition to joining the media alliance, Asian Media Group has also engaged Ozone’s Publisher Services to optimise the group’s advertising technology in a way that makes it easier for premium publishers to maximise their digital revenues, Ozone said.

The group will leverage Ozone’s Biddable Management service, a high-touch operation providing centralised management of all inventory and data monetisation not directly sold by Asian Media Group’s in-house team.
